But it's not every conference. Looking at the NIT website yesterday I found out that there are five or six conferences whose champions get automatic NIT bids.

I think those are regular-season champs. For example, UMBC clinched an NIT berth by winning the America East regular season title, but, since they won the conference tourney, they get to go to the Big Dance instead. Morgan State, on the other hand, lost its tourney title game to Coppin, but they still get an automatic bid to the NIT as the regular season MEAC champ. I believe all Division I conference tournament champions get NCAA Tourney bids now.

Correct...The regular season champs get the auto bid in the NIT if they don't win their conference tourney.

The major conferences don't have to worry about that because they will be in anyway but the mid majors, especially the low mid majors, don't have that luxury.
